Files
scikit-image/doc/source/install.txt
T

86 lines
2.6 KiB
Plaintext

Pre-built installation
----------------------
`Windows binaries
<http://www.lfd.uci.edu/~gohlke/pythonlibs/#scikits.image>`__
are kindly provided by Christoph Gohlke.
The latest stable release is also included as part of the `Enthought Python
Distribution (EPD) <http://enthought.com/products/epd.php>`__, `Python(x,y)
<http://code.google.com/p/pythonxy/wiki/Welcome>`__ and
`Anaconda <https://store.continuum.io/cshop/anaconda/>`__.
On Debian and Ubuntu, a Debian package ``python-skimage`` can be found in
`the Neurodebian repository <http://neuro.debian.net>`__. Follow `the
instructions <http://neuro.debian.net/#how-to-use-this-repository>`__ to
add Neurodebian to your system package manager, then look for
``python-skimage`` in the package manager.
On systems that support setuptools, the package can be installed from the
`Python packaging index <http://pypi.python.org/pypi/scikit-image>`__ using
::
easy_install -U scikit-image
or
::
pip install -U scikit-image
Installation from source
------------------------
Obtain the source from the git-repository at
`http://github.com/scikit-image/scikit-image
<http://github.com/scikit-image/scikit-image>`_ by running::
git clone http://github.com/scikit-image/scikit-image.git
in a terminal (you will need to have git installed on your machine).
If you do not have git installed, you can also download a zipball from
`https://github.com/scikit-image/scikit-image/zipball/master
<https://github.com/scikit-image/scikit-image/zipball/master>`_.
The SciKit can be installed globally using::
python setup.py install
or locally using::
python setup.py install --prefix=${HOME}
If you prefer, you can use it without installing, by simply adding
this path to your ``PYTHONPATH`` variable and compiling extensions
in-place::
python setup.py build_ext -i
Building with bento
-------------------
``scikit-image`` can also be built using `bento
<http://cournape.github.io/Bento/>`__. Bento depends on `WAF
<https://code.google.com/p/waf/>`__ for compilation.
Follow the `Bento installation instructions
<http://cournape.github.io/Bento/html/install.html>`__ and `download the WAF
source <http://code.google.com/p/waf/downloads/list>`__.
Tell Bento where to find WAF by setting the ``WAFDIR`` environment variable::
export WAFDIR=<path/to/waf>
From the ``scikit-image`` source directory::
bentomaker configure
bentomaker build -j # (add -i for in-place build)
bentomaker install # (when not builing in-place)
Depending on file permissions, the install commands may need to be run as sudo.
.. include:: ../../DEPENDS.txt